Identify
Is this an existing customer or a new customer? If existing customer, take a message or transfer. If new customer, continue to screening.
Screen for Urgency
What's the nature of the fence issue? HIGH URGENCY: Dog/pet escape risk, security breach, storm damage with exposed property. MEDIUM: Leaning fence, broken gate, damaged section. STANDARD: Cosmetic damage, weathering, general repair. Does this fit your service area?
Qualify
Ask your custom repair intake questions: Fence type (wood, vinyl, chain link, metal/iron, composite)? Damage (fallen section, broken posts, leaning, gap, gate won't close)? What caused it (storm, age/rot, vehicle hit, animal damage)? Roughly how many linear feet or panels? Own or rent? Filing insurance claim?
Book
Trillet texts them your calendar booking link. You receive a full call summary with repair details, urgency level, and transcript. High-urgency jobs are flagged so you can prioritize - no phone tag required.

Why 'Call Back Later' Doesn't Work for Emergency Repairs
Voicemail
A homeowner whose fence just blew down and whose dog can escape isn't leaving a voicemail. They're panicking and calling the next contractor on Google. By the time you call back, they've already booked someone else.
Result: Lost emergency jobs - often worth $800-2,000+ - before you even know they called.
Generic AI
They take a name and number. No urgency screening. No damage details. You call back not knowing if it's a 'my fence is slightly leaning' or 'my dog escaped twice today.' Meanwhile, the urgent caller already hired someone who answered immediately.
Result: Wasted time on low-priority callbacks while high-value emergencies go to competitors.
Trillet
We answer immediately, screen for true emergencies (pet safety, security, storm damage), capture full repair details (fence type, damage extent, cause), and book the job. You see urgency-flagged jobs in your calendar with complete context.
Result: Emergency jobs booked with full details while you're operating a saw or digging post holes.
